Vickie Lynn Pace

Mrs. Vickie Lynn Eidson Pace, age 61, of Thomaston, passed away September 3, 2025. Vickie was born in Albertville, Alabama, daughter of the late James Edwin Eidson and the late Mary Mageline Tucker Eidson. As a teenager, she moved with her family to High Falls, where she lived for many years before making Thomaston her home.

Vickie was a devoted wife, mother, and "MawMaw." She had a giving heart and was a natural caregiver. She dearly loved her family and enjoyed the time spent with them. Vickie was also an excellent cook and an avid reader. She was known for her honesty, her strong will, and her ability to always speak her mind.

She is survived by her husband: Darren Pace; children: Tarina Worthington, Kelly Pace and Kayla Ruiz (Javi); grandchildren: Darius, Drake, Noah, Kaizer, and Chloe; and a great-granddaughter on the way: Jade; sisters and a brother: Belinda Eidson, Brenda Eidson, Shirley Hattaway (David) and Billy Eidson (Donna); many nieces, nephews and cousins.

Friends may visit the family on Sunday, September 7, 2025, from 1 p.m. to 2 p.m., at the funeral home.

A celebration of life service will follow at 2 p.m., in the chapel of Moody-Daniel Funeral Home.
